Reference excerpt

A midden is an old dump for domestic waste. It may consist of animal bones, human excrement, botanical material, mollusc shells, potsherds, lithics (especially debitage), and other artifacts and biofacts associated with past human occupation. These features provide a useful resource for archaeologists to study the diets and habits of past societies. Middens with damp, anaerobic conditions can even preserve organic remains in deposits as the debris of daily life are tossed on the pile. Each individual toss will contribute a different mix of materials depending upon the activity associated with that particular toss. During the course of deposition, sediment is deposited as well. Different mechanisms, from wind and water to animal digs, create a matrix which can also be analysed to provide seasonal and climatic information. In some middens individual dumps of material can be discerned and analysed.

Shells

A shell midden or shell mound is an archaeological feature consisting mainly of mollusc shells. The Danish term køkkenmøddinger (plural) was first used by Japetus Steenstrup to describe shell heaps and continues to be used by some researchers. A midden, by definition, contains the debris of human activity, and should not be confused with wind- or tide-created beach mounds. Some shell middens are processing remains: areas where aquatic resources were processed directly after harvest and prior to use or storage in a distant location. Certain shell middens are linked directly to villages, serving as designated dump sites. In other cases, the materials found in the middens are closely tied to individual houses within the village, where each household would dispose of its waste right outside their home. Regardless of their association, shell middens are highly intricate and challenging to excavate completely and accurately. The fact that they contain a detailed record of what food was eaten or processed and many fragments of stone tools and household goods makes them invaluable objects of archaeological study. Shells have a high calcium carbonate content, which tends to make the middens alkaline. This slows the normal rate of decay caused by soil acidity, leaving a relatively high proportion of organic material (food remnants, organic tools, clothing, human remains) available for archaeologists to find. Edward Sylvester Morse conducted one of the first archaeological excavations of the Ōmori Shell Mounds in Tokyo, Japan in 1877, which led to the discovery of a style of pottery described as "cord-marked", translated as "Jōmon", which came to be used to refer to the period of Japanese prehistory when this style of pottery was produced. Shell middens were studied in Denmark in the latter half of the 19th century. The Danish word køkkenmødding (kitchen mound) is now used internationally. The English word "midden" (waste mound) derives from the same Old Norse word that produced the modern Danish one.
